高端响应式模板免费下载

响应式网页设计、开放源代码、永久使用、不限域名、不限使用次数

什么是响应式网页设计?

2024年软件开发进销存(精选13篇)

软件开发进销存 第1篇

客户需求

解决方案

采购业务:1、采购进货-进货单,输入商品和供应商进行保存,2、资金管理,填付款单,选择供应商,查询,通过过滤出要核销的应付单进行付款核销

销售业务:1、销售出库-销货单,输入出库商品和客户然后进行保存,2、资金管理,填收款单,选择客户,然后查询未核销的单据,选择要核销单据,输入收款金额保存

1、客户接到项目进行项目立项-项目新增

2、项目中的收入-收入合同

3、项目中有外包的业务-支出合同

4、项目中有物料的支出-采购入库后材料出库

5、项目中有一些费用的支出-费用支出单关联项目合同

6、财务对收入确认和支出确认收付款并进行对账

1、科目设置,启用辅助核算,新增二级科目;

2、智能凭证中心,凭证配置设置,业务单据生成凭证;

3、期末结转,自动生成三大报表;

客户需求

解决方案

小畅易联自动将报销审批生成凭证

1、科目设置,启用辅助核算,新增二级科目;

2、智能凭证中心,凭证配置设置,业务单据生成凭证;

3、期末结转,自动生成三大报表;

客户需求

解决方案

要货下要货单,有货则做调拨。没有做采购订单-入库到总仓,在做调拨。查看进货入库报表

下采购订单有预付可以在订单上做付款,或做预付款单。

入库需要维护批次以及对应生产日期

商品档案启用批次、保质期

前期销售批量导入,如果实物退货可以做销售退货单

销售会有一些费用-售后扣款(没有实物退回),营销费用,链路损失---做劳务商品做负数数量以及金额。

直接记录备注或者用自定义字段

不直接对接或用某云某,当前只考虑好生意。把平台订单号一起批量导入

结算可以按订单号(按单)去做收款记录。

平台按份销售(1份=2包)可以直接按份导入数量以及金额。

过了1/3日期(少于8个月)--系统没有控制。

当前系统可以带出生产日期,在单据自定义字段/备注,卡点日期。人为判断

软件开发进销存 第2篇

用户界面设计是进销存软件开发中的另一个重要难点。用户界面不仅要美观,还需满足用户的使用习惯,提高操作效率和用户体验。

美观和简洁:用户界面需要美观且简洁,避免过多的装饰和复杂的布局。界面设计应遵循现代化设计风格,使用简单的颜色和图标,使用户能快速找到所需功能。

响应速度:界面响应速度是用户体验的重要指标。开发者需优化前端代码和后台接口,减少页面加载时间和操作延迟。使用前端缓存、懒加载和异步请求等技术,可以显著提高界面响应速度。

用户习惯:界面设计需考虑用户的使用习惯,合理布局功能模块和操作按钮。常用功能应放置在显眼位置,减少用户的操作路径。同时,应提供快捷键和搜索功能,进一步提高操作效率。

自定义和个性化:允许用户自定义界面布局和功能设置,可以提高用户满意度和系统的适应性。个性化推荐和智能提示功能也能帮助用户更高效地使用系统。

软件开发进销存 第3篇

系统集成是进销存软件开发中的另一个重要难点。进销存系统需与其他业务系统进行集成,如

接口设计:接口设计是系统集成的基础。开发者需设计通用和灵活的接口,确保进销存系统能够与其他系统进行数据交互。常用的接口技术包括RESTful API、S

数据格式转换:不同系统间的数据格式可能存在差异,需进行数据格式转换。开发者需设计灵活的数据转换规则,确保数据在不同系统间的正确传输和解析。

数据一致性:系统集成过程中需确保数据的一致性,避免数据冗余和冲突。开发者需设计合理的数据同步机制和一致性保证策略,如分布式事务和最终一致性等。

性能优化:系统集成需考虑性能问题,确保在高负载情况下能够保持稳定的性能。开发者需进行性能测试和优化,如接口缓存、负载均衡和限流等。

软件开发进销存 第4篇

进销存软件,即采购、销售和库存管理软件,是现代

在进行进销存软件开发时,企业的需求往往是多样化且复杂的。每个行业、每个企业的业务流程都有其独特性,这使得需求分析成为一项极具挑战性的任务。

行业差异:不同的行业对进销存的需求不同,例如零售行业与制造业在库存管理和采购流程上存在显著差异。开发团队需要深入了解目标行业的特性,以便提供针对性的解决方案。

企业规模:小型企业与大型企业在资源、流程和技术架构上有很大差异。开发软件时必须考虑到不同规模企业的需求,以确保产品的适用性和灵活性。

功能多样性:进销存软件通常需要集成多个功能模块,如

进销存软件需要处理大量数据,包括商品信息、客户信息、供应商信息、交易记录等。数据的准确性和实时性对软件的整体性能至关重要。

数据一致性:在多用户环境下,确保数据的一致性是一项挑战。开发团队需要设计有效的数据库结构和数据管理策略,以避免数据冲突和重复。

实时更新:库存水平、销售记录等信息需要实时更新,以便企业能够及时做出决策。开发团队必须选择合适的数据库技术和架构,以支持高并发和实时数据处理。

系统集成:很多企业使用其他管理系统,如财务系统、CRM系统等,进销存软件需要能够与这些系统进行无缝集成。开发团队需要确保API的设计和数据交换的顺畅性,以提升系统的整体效率。

用户体验(UX)在软件开发中占据着越来越重要的位置。对于进销存软件来说,易用性和友好的界面设计至关重要,以确保用户能够高效地使用系统。

界面友好性:复杂的功能和繁琐的操作流程可能会导致用户体验不佳。开发团队应进行用户研究和可用性测试,以确保软件界面简洁明了,操作流程流畅。

培训与支持:即便软件设计得再好,用户如果缺乏培训,仍然难以充分发挥软件的潜力。开发团队需要提供详细的使用手册和培训课程,以帮助用户快速上手。

反馈机制:建立有效的用户反馈机制,能够帮助开发团队及时了解用户在使用过程中遇到的问题和需求,从而进行针对性的优化。

在信息化时代,数据安全性成为了企业最为关注的问题之一。进销存软件涉及大量敏感信息,开发团队必须设计合理的安全机制。

数据加密:对敏感数据进行加密存储,防止数据泄露。开发团队需要选择合适的加密算法,并在系统中实施数据加密策略。

权限控制:不同角色的用户对系统的访问权限应有所不同。开发团队需设计灵活的权限管理系统,确保用户只能访问其被授权的数据和功能。

审计与监控:建立审计日志和监控机制,能够帮助企业及时发现潜在的安全问题。开发团队应设计相应的功能,以记录用户操作和系统异常。

随着企业业务的增长,进销存软件需要处理越来越多的数据和请求。性能优化成为了开发过程中的一项重要任务。

响应速度:用户对系统的响应速度有较高的期待。开发团队需要优化数据库查询和数据处理逻辑,以提高系统的响应速度。

系统扩展性:软件需具备良好的扩展性,以适应企业未来的增长需求。开发团队应考虑模块化设计和微服务架构,以便在需要时能够快速扩展功能。

负载均衡:在高并发场景下,系统可能会出现性能瓶颈。开发团队需设计负载均衡机制,以分散请求压力,确保系统稳定运行。

不同地区和行业对数据管理和软件系统有不同的法规要求。开发团队需要确保软件的合规性,以免造成法律风险。

数据隐私保护:遵循数据保护法,如GDPR等,确保用户数据的合法收集和使用。开发团队需设计相关功能,以支持数据的隐私保护。

财务合规:对于涉及财务管理的功能,软件必须遵循相关的会计准则和税务法规。开发团队需与财务专家合作,确保系统的合规性。

行业标准:某些行业可能有特定的标准和规范,开发团队需要了解并遵循这些标准,以提升软件的市场竞争力。

软件开发并不是一劳永逸的过程,随着市场环境和技术的变化,系统的维护与更新同样重要。

技术支持:提供持续的技术支持,能够帮助客户解决在使用过程中遇到的问题。开发团队需建立完善的客服体系,以提升用户满意度。

功能迭代:根据用户反馈和市场需求,定期对软件进行功能迭代和更新。开发团队应建立敏捷开发流程,以快速响应用户需求。

版本管理:在发布新版本时,需考虑对旧版本的兼容性和数据迁移问题。开发团队需制定详细的版本管理策略,以确保更新过程的顺利进行。

进销存软件开发过程中的难点涉及需求分析、数据处理、用户体验、安全性、性能优化、法规遵循及后期维护等多个方面。面对这些挑战,开发团队需要具备跨领域的知识和丰富的经验,以设计出高效、灵活且安全的进销存管理系统,帮助企业提升运营效率,优化资源配置。

随着技术的不断进步,未来的进销存软件将更加智能化、自动化,能够更好地适应企业的发展需求,为企业创造更大的价值。

推荐100+企业管理系统模板免费使用>>>无需下载,在线安装:地址:

软件开发进销存 第5篇

性能优化是进销存软件开发中的另一个难点。系统需在高并发和大数据量情况下保持稳定的性能和响应速度。

数据库优化:数据库优化是性能优化的重要方面。开发者需设计合理的数据库表结构,避免数据冗余和重复写入。常用的优化方法包括索引优化、查询优化和分区表等。

缓存技术:缓存技术可以显著提高系统性能。常用的缓存技术包括内存缓存、分布式缓存和浏览器缓存等。内存缓存可以存储频繁访问的数据,减少数据库访问次数。分布式缓存则可以在多个服务器间共享缓存数据,提高缓存命中率。

负载均衡:负载均衡是提高系统性能的重要手段。通过负载均衡,可以将请求分发到多个服务器,减少单个服务器的负载,提高系统的并发处理能力。常用的负载均衡技术包括硬件负载均衡、软件负载均衡和DNS负载均衡等。

异步处理:异步处理可以提高系统的响应速度。通过将耗时的操作放入异步队列,主线程可以快速返回,提高用户的操作体验。常用的异步处理技术包括消息队列、异步任务和异步请求等。

软件开发进销存 第6篇

数据同步是开发进销存软件的核心难点之一。进销存系统包括多个相互依赖的模块,如采购、销售和

数据传输机制:高效的数据传输机制是实现数据同步的基础。常用的方法包括消息队列、实时数据库同步和事件驱动架构等。消息队列可以确保数据在多个模块之间的可靠传输,即使在系统负载较高时也能保持性能稳定。实时数据库同步则需要使用数据库复制技术,将一个数据库的变更实时同步到其他数据库中。

强大的数据库管理:数据库管理是实现数据同步的另一关键因素。数据库需要支持高并发访问和写入,确保在高负载情况下仍能保持数据一致性。此外,还需要设计合理的数据库表结构,避免数据冗余和重复写入,提高数据存取效率。

数据冲突处理:数据同步过程中不可避免地会出现数据冲突,如多个用户同时修改同一条记录。为解决这一问题,开发者需要设计有效的数据冲突检测和解决机制。常见的方法包括乐观锁、悲观锁和版本控制等。乐观锁适用于读多写少的场景,而悲观锁则适用于写多读少的场景。版本控制则通过记录数据的版本号来检测冲突,并在发生冲突时进行合并处理。

软件开发进销存 第7篇

开发进销存软件的过程中,项目管理与沟通是确保项目顺利进行的关键。项目管理需要制定详细的项目计划,明确各阶段的任务和时间节点,进行资源的合理分配和调度。可以采用项目管理工具,如JIRA、Trello等,进行任务的跟踪和管理。沟通也是非常重要的,需要保持与客户的沟通,及时了解客户的需求和反馈,进行需求的调整和优化。可以通过定期的会议、邮件、电话等方式进行沟通。项目管理与沟通的有效性直接影响到项目的进度和质量,因此需要进行充分的管理和沟通。

软件开发进销存 第8篇

开发进销存软件的第一步是明确需求。需要与客户进行详细的沟通,了解其业务流程、具体需求和痛点。可以通过问卷调查、访谈等方式获取这些信息。对客户业务流程的深入了解是至关重要的,因为只有这样才能设计出符合其需求的软件。需求文档应详细记录功能需求、非功能需求、用户角色及其权限、业务流程图等信息。需求分析的准确性直接影响到系统的设计和开发,因此在需求阶段要尽可能详细和准确。

软件开发进销存 第9篇

采购业务:1、采购进货-进货单,输入商品和供应商进行保存,2、资金管理,填付款单,选择供应商,查询,通过过滤出要核销的应付单进行付款核销

销售业务:1、销售出库-销货单,输入出库商品和客户然后进行保存,2、资金管理,填收款单,选择客户,然后查询未核销的单据,选择要核销单据,输入收款金额保存

1、客户接到项目进行项目立项-项目新增

2、项目中的收入-收入合同

3、项目中有外包的业务-支出合同

4、项目中有物料的支出-采购入库后材料出库

5、项目中有一些费用的支出-费用支出单关联项目合同

6、财务对收入确认和支出确认收付款并进行对账

1、科目设置,启用辅助核算,新增二级科目;

2、智能凭证中心,凭证配置设置,业务单据生成凭证;

3、期末结转,自动生成三大报表;

化妆品公司,集生产&销售为一体,但是分开核算;当生产公司产能不足时,存在委外业务。 销售单独成立的是运营公司,某通某企业版对接线上店铺。

小畅易联自动将报销审批生成凭证

1、科目设置,启用辅助核算,新增二级科目;

2、智能凭证中心,凭证配置设置,业务单据生成凭证;

3、期末结转,自动生成三大报表;

化妆品公司,集生产&销售为一体,但是分开核算;当生产公司产能不足时,存在委外业务。 销售单独成立的是运营公司,某通某企业版对接线上店铺。

要货下要货单,有货则做调拨。没有做采购订单-入库到总仓,在做调拨。查看进货入库报表

下采购订单有预付可以在订单上做付款,或做预付款单。

入库需要维护批次以及对应生产日期

商品档案启用批次、保质期

前期销售批量导入,如果实物退货可以做销售退货单

销售会有一些费用-售后扣款(没有实物退回),营销费用,链路损失---做劳务商品做负数数量以及金额。

直接记录备注或者用自定义字段

不直接对接或用某云某,当前只考虑好生意。把平台订单号一起批量导入

结算可以按订单号(按单)去做收款记录。

平台按份销售(1份=2包)可以直接按份导入数量以及金额。

过了1/3日期(少于8个月)--系统没有控制。

当前系统可以带出生产日期,在单据自定义字段/备注,卡点日期。人为判断

化妆品公司,集生产&销售为一体,但是分开核算;当生产公司产能不足时,存在委外业务。 销售单独成立的是运营公司,某通某企业版对接线上店铺。

软件开发进销存 第10篇

数据安全性是进销存软件开发中的重要难点之一。进销存系统涉及大量的商业数据和用户隐私信息,必须保证数据的安全性和保密性。

数据加密:数据加密是保护数据安全的重要手段。包括数据传输加密和存储加密。传输加密可以使用SSL/TLS协议,确保数据在网络传输过程中不被窃取和篡改。存储加密则需在数据库层面进行,使用加密算法对敏感数据进行加密存储。

访问控制:访问控制是保障数据安全的另一关键因素。系统需实现细粒度的权限管理,限制用户对数据的访问和操作权限。角色权限和用户组管理是常用的方法,通过为不同角色和用户组分配不同的权限,确保只有授权用户才能访问和操作特定数据。

日志审计:日志审计功能可以记录用户的操作行为,为数据安全提供保障。通过分析日志,可以及时发现异常操作和安全威胁。日志记录需包括用户ID、操作时间、操作类型和操作对象等信息。

数据备份和恢复:数据备份和恢复是保障数据安全的最后一道防线。系统需定期进行数据备份,确保在数据丢失或损坏时能够快速恢复。备份策略应包括全量备份和增量备份,并存储在安全的备份服务器上。

软件开发进销存 第11篇

选择技术栈是开发进销存软件的重要环节。需要选择合适的开发语言、框架、数据库等技术。常用的开发语言有Java、C#、Python等,前端框架可以选择React、或Angular,数据库可以选择MySQL、PostgreSQL或MongoDB等。选择技术栈时需要考虑到开发团队的技术能力、项目的复杂性、未来的扩展性等因素。技术栈的选择直接影响到开发效率和系统性能,因此要慎重选择。

软件开发进销存 第12篇

在系统搭建完成之后、实际实施之前,需要收集和整理所有相关的基础数据,如商品信息、供应商信息、客户信息、库存数据等。这些数据是进销存管理系统运行的基础,务必需要确保数据的完整性和准确性。同时,也要考虑到数据的格式和结构是否合理,确保它们可以被顺利导入到新的系统中。

根据自身的具体业务需求,调整系统中的表单内容、界面布局和用户权限设置。自定义表单字段、设计界面用户体验、配置数据访问权限等,确保系统能够满足不同用户的操作习惯和安全要求。

利用准备好的数据模板,将基础数据导入进销存管理系统。仔细检查数据的准确性和一致性,确保数据在新系统中可以正确显示和使用。

在数据导入完成后,进行系统的全面测试,包括业务流程的测试、功能的匹配度测试以及用户体验的测试。这一步的目的是发现和解决系统中存在的问题,使得系统可以顺利地支持企业的业务操作。

完成测试后,就可以将进销存管理系统正式上线使用了。在上线初期,可能需要密切关注系统的运行情况,收集用户的反馈,并根据实际使用情况进行调整和优化。同时,对用户进行系统操作培训,确保他们能够熟练使用新系统。

遵循以上七步法,企业可以高效地实施进销存管理系统,实现业务流程的自动化和信息化,为后续企业的经营打下坚实的基础。

以上就是全部内容,希望对你有帮助。

软件开发进销存 第13篇

系统设计阶段需要进行详细的架构设计,包括数据库设计、模块划分、接口设计等。数据库设计是基础,需要根据需求文档设计出合理的数据库表结构,确保数据的完整性和一致性。模块划分时,可以将系统分为采购管理、库存管理、销售管理等模块,每个模块负责不同的功能。接口设计需要定义各模块之间的接口,确保模块之间的通信和数据交换顺畅。系统设计的合理性直接影响到系统的稳定性和扩展性,因此需要进行充分的设计和讨论。

猜你喜欢